Czechia vs Ireland World Cup Play-off: Hallgrimsson’s Squad Face Penalty Showdown

Hallgrimsson discussed the prospect of spot kicks last week. He spoke about his squad’s approach to penalties and preparation.

Manager’s assessment

He praised Kelleher as one of the best penalty-stoppers in the game. That, he said, gives the team added confidence.

He also noted that the squad contains capable penalty takers. Confidence exists on both ends of the pitch.

Training and mindset

Hallgrimsson said the staff do not dwell on penalty practice. He called it difficult to replicate the exact moment in training.

Players were given freedom to practise spot kicks if they wished. Otherwise, the topic receives only limited attention in sessions.

What it means for the match

The remarks arrive with the Czechia and Ireland tie in focus. In this World Cup play-off, Hallgrimsson’s squad face a potential penalty showdown.

His comments underline reliance on goalkeeper form and confident takers. The team hopes that balance will decide tight moments.
